Default New Design - Superior Flea

I have just about completed the build of this one. It is a 4.3x upscale of the Estes Super Flea Mini-Brute. It uses Semroc LT-225 for the airframe and stands just about 32.75" tall, and it incorporates a few neat features. These include:
  • interchangeable motor mounts
  • a removable, replaceable baffle
  • zipperless design
  • a small payload section, suitable for a video camera or an altimeter.
Semroc doesn't offer couplers specifically for LT-225, but they don't have to - their own BTH-70 tubing works perfectly as coupler stock for it. I took advantage of that fact for the interchangeable mounts; they all fit into sections of BTH-70 that are slid into the tail of the Superior Flea. The mounts are kept from moving forward by the coupler tubing at the top of the lower section of the rocket, along with spacer couplers as needed. The baffle also fits into that section just below the bulkhead, it it is held in place by the motor mount. The mount is kept from being ejected by removable rivets inserted through the airframe near the aft end.

The first RockSim 8 file features a 7x18mm cluster. Somebody forgot to tell me that 7 BT-20 motor tubes can't fit into a BT-70; oh, well, I did it anyway. I had to fool around with tube wall thicknesses to get RockSim to allow me to put the 7 tubes in there, so the component details will look a little off for the motor tubes in that file. The Superior Flea gets about 1170 feet on seven Estes C6-7's and about 1180 feet on seven mythical Quest C6-7's. (Too bad that Quest doessn't offer them with that delay!) It gets 500 feet on a mix of six B6-4's in the ring tubes and a C6-0 in the core, with an almost perfect DV.

Length: 32.7375"
Diameter: 2.34"
Fin Span: 10.34"
Weight: 14.73 oz. (18mm cluster version)

C6-7 (7)...............1171'......Dv 7.6 FPS
B6-4 (6)+ C6-0..........503'......Dv 2 FPS
C6-5 (3)+ B6-0 (4)......714'......Dv 11 FPS
C6-7 (6)+ B6-0.........1058'......Dv 15 FPS
